KenAI
Tools
Services
Portfolio
About
Contact
Toggle menu
Foxtrot Films | Movies & TV Explorer | KenAI
Movies & TV Explorer
Foxtrot Films
Foxtrot Films
London, England, United Kingdom
GB
Website
Movies
6 Movies
N/A
War Paint: Women at War
2025
N/A
Eric Ravilious: Drawn to War
2022
7.5
Revolution: New Art for a New World
2017
N/A
Le musée de l'Ermitage Saint-Pétersbourg
2016
8.0
Hermitage Revealed
2014
N/A
Mariinsky Theatre
2008